public final class ExtSSTRecord extends ContinuableRecord
This record is used for a quick lookup into the SST record. This record breaks the SST table into a set of buckets. The offsets to these buckets within the SST record are kept as well as the position relative to the start of the SST record.

public void serialize(ContinuableRecordOutput out)
ContinuableRecord
The standard BIFF header (ushort sid, ushort size) has been handled by the superclass, so only BIFF data should be written by this method. Simple data types can be written with the standard LittleEndianOutput
methods. Methods from ContinuableRecordOutput
can be used to serialize strings (with ContinueRecord
s being written as required). If necessary, implementors can explicitly start ContinueRecord
s (regardless of the amount of remaining space).
